Just pulled the cowl off of the Edge 540 that I picked up from a swap meet Saturday and something I haven't seen before. It has a TOC-53 and bolted on the carb is what looks like a plexiglass plate. This is on the top side where the metal cover has a small pinhole in it.I've never seen the clear plastic cover on one before. Is this to prevent the pressure from forcrd air into the hole? Just wondering if this is something homemade that someone put on the carb May be a foolish question, but I had never seen this on a carb before. Thanks

That's what it's for. I like running a tube into the fuse for static air myself, but this must work because I've seen it on several planes.
